Eddie Izzard for Mayor of London? Eddie Izzard is currently working his way through Australia on his worldwide Force Majeure comedy tour. But in a few years, he’s planning to run for Mayor of London– in the year 2020.

He plans on making his run for mayor a campaign of hope and if elected, he’ll be working on ways to get people in Europe to come together for a greater good. Izzard told the Australian Broadcasting Corporation, “If we can’t do it in Europe then how is any other continent going to do this? The world will not make it. If we don’t do this, then the world will not make it.” He added, “Because despair is the fuel of terrorism and hope is the fuel of civilisation.”

Eddie Izzard was already talking about his political aspirations in an interview on SiriusXM’s Unmasked with host Ron Bennington in July, 2010. He told Bennington then, “If this world’s going to exist beyond the end this century, we’ve got to get to a fair world. And I think terrorism, the energy of terrorism, it’s from lack of hope, from despair. They breed from that and they’ve had members of their family killed. There’s no infrastructure. The kids can’t get jobs. You’re living on one dollar a day, two dollars a day. Why don’t you just take out a load of these bad guys who seem to be living high on the hog and it sounds good, doesn’t it? And people are going ‘Yeah okay, let’s do that’.”

He told Ron Bennington what needed to be done and what makes him feel ready. He said, “And I think the only way to get through that is to have everyone in the world having a fair chance. So I want to go and try to make that happen. I do have energy. I do have ideas that are different. And I like people. I like people.”

On Unmasked, Eddie Izzard knew that a career in politics meant his entertainment career would have to wait. He said, “I’m going to have to shoot my career in the head or put it into deep hibernation. But I have to do at least one election. I could get in and it not work out. And then, I’ll go, ‘Okay, well there’s the career again.'”
